The End of the Year
You can tell when summer is coming. My classmates are restless, teachers collect books, and my mom starts counting down the days before she can stop having to drive us to school. The heat outside increases daily, the sun shines brighter, and the classrooms seem hotter. Concentration is difficult in class. I'm antsy to be outside on my deck, lemonade in hand, sun tan lotion on my body. My priorities change. I study a little less for tests. My homework answers are shorter. I just want summer! My body is fully present at school each day, but my mind is wandering. It's wandering to the waves and the sand and the green grass. My mind is already tasting ice cream and sipping sweet, sweet tea. Just a few more weeks to go, and summer's here!
